The Morocco Primary Battery Market is projected to witness mixed growth rate patterns during 2025 to 2029. Growth accelerates to 7.04% in 2027, following an initial rate of 6.16%, before easing to 2.41% at the end of the period.

The Primary Battery market in Morocco is projected to grow at a growing growth rate of 7.04% by 2027, highlighting the country's increasing focus on advanced technologies within the Africa region, where Egypt holds the dominant position, followed closely by South Africa, Ethiopia, Algeria and Nigeria, shaping overall regional demand.

The primary battery market in Morocco is characterized by growing consumer electronics penetration and increasing demand for portable devices. Primary batteries provide essential power for various consumer and industrial applications, including toys, remote controls, and medical devices. As lifestyles become more mobile, the demand for primary batteries is expected to continue rising steadily.
In Morocco, the primary battery market is witnessing significant growth due to several driving forces. The increasing adoption of portable electronic devices, such as smartphones, tablets, and wearable gadgets, is driving up the demand for primary batteries. Additionally, the growing awareness of environmental sustainability is leading to a shift towards eco-friendly and disposable battery options. Moreover, the expansion of the consumer electronics market and the rise in disposable income levels contribute to the overall growth of the primary battery market in Morocco.
In the primary battery market of Morocco, challenges arise from the growing popularity of rechargeable batteries, which offer cost savings and environmental benefits over disposable alternatives. Additionally, concerns regarding the environmental impact of battery disposal and recycling pose challenges for market growth. Moreover, fluctuations in raw material prices and supply chain disruptions further complicate the market scenario.
The Morocco government has formulated policies to encourage the use of primary batteries across different sectors, including consumer electronics, automotive, and industrial applications. These policies aim to promote energy efficiency, environmental sustainability, and technological innovation in battery production and usage. Incentives are provided to companies investing in research and development of advanced battery technologies, as well as those adopting eco-friendly manufacturing processes. Moreover, regulations are in place to ensure the proper disposal and recycling of primary batteries, minimizing their environmental impact and promoting a circular economy approach.
